      Spoils shared between Gil Vicente and FC Porto

      Relating to matchweek 23 of the Primeira Liga, the game between Gil Vicente and FC Porto on Sunday ended in a draw, 1x1. In this competition, both teams came from a win. Thomás Luciano was decisive with 1 goal.

      The first-half ended without any goals.

      The first goal was scored by Evanilson in the 55th minute, from a penalty rebound. Evanilson reaching the landmark of twenty goals for the season. With 55 minutes on the clock, forward advanced to the penalty, but Andrew Ventura defended. Thomás Luciano netted the last goal deep into added time through a header inside the penalty box.

      After the result FC Porto are 3rd in the table, with 49 points, while Gil Vicente sit 10th place, with 26 points. Next up, Vítor Campelos's team visit Casa Pia AC, while the Dragões will play at home against Benfica.
